What is the purpose of 6x9 speakers?

6×9″ speakers offer a big advantage over standard round speakers: despite taking up about the same front to back space as say 6″ or 6.5″ speakers, their width is much bigger, giving them a much larger cone for moving air. This means 6×9″ speakers can produce more bass compared to others.15 Jul 2020

What is a full range coaxial speaker?

Coaxial speakers use a 2-way speaker design with a tweeter, woofer, and a simple crossover built into a single speaker assembly. Most provide a woofer cone with a separate tweeter for good full-range sound quality and frequency coverage unlike cheaper single-cone speakers.19 Jul 2020

What are coaxial speakers used for?

Coaxial loudspeakers in professional audio enable sound from two drivers to come from one source. This characteristic allows a wider field of listening to a synchronized summation of speaker drivers than loudspeaker enclosures containing physically separated drivers.

How big is a 6x9 speaker?

6×9 inch speakers aren't standardized in their measurements which means that different brands and models vary a little bit from each other. However, in general, they're roughly 6.5″ x 9 5/16″ (164mm x 235mm) in size.15 Jul 2020

What's the difference between component and coaxial speakers?

There are several differences between coaxial speakers and component speakers you should know: Coaxial speakers fit the entire 2-way speaker system into a single speaker assembly. Most component speaker systems (aside from a few rare designs) are separate and everything has to be mounted individually.19 Jul 2020
